Based on the yearly number of tourists visiting Yaolin Cave in the past years,and combined with the data of other domestic Karst-caves, this paper quantitatively discussed the characteristics of the life cycle of Karst-cave tourist areas. It was found that the life cycle of Karst-cave tourist areas have the following characteristics:①After being developed, they were going to enter the development stage directly. The yearly number of tourists would reach the maximum after 3~4 years of opening.②From then on, they directly entered the decline stage, without experiencing a growth stage and a stagnation stage.③After a period of quick decline, the annual number of tourists tended to stabilize. At last, some factors affecting the life cycle of Karst-cave tourist areas were analyzed, and some suggestions about the development and management of Karst-cave tourist areas were put forward.
